作者注:详细介绍 xAI 最新发布的 Grok-4 API 功能特性、使用方法和免费试用途径
xAI 7月 10 日刚刚发布了 Grok-4 API,这个革命性的开发者工具专门解决现有AI模型在实时数据获取和多模态处理方面的局限性。
本文将从技术特性、应用场景、集成方法三个方面,详细介绍这个新API的 核心优势和使用价值。
核心价值:Grok-4 API 能让你构建具备实时网络搜索、多模态理解和高级推理能力的AI应用,相比传统API方案提供了更强的实时性和智能化水平。
Grok-4 API 背景介绍
Grok-4 API 是 xAI 公司最新推出的最新开发者接口,基于其先进的 Grok 4 大语言模型构建。与传统AI API不同,Grok-4 API 具备实时网络数据获取能力,能够通过 DeepSearch 技术直接访问最新的网络信息和 X 平台数据。
这使得开发者可以构建真正具备实时信息处理能力的AI应用,特别适合新闻分析、市场研究、实时数据监控等场景。
Grok-4 API 核心功能
以下是 Grok-4 API 的核心功能特性:
功能模块 | 核心特性 | 应用价值 | 推荐指数 |
---|---|---|---|
多模态输入 | 支持文本、图像输入,未来将支持音频视频 | 构建全方位AI应用 | ⭐⭐⭐⭐⭐ |
大上下文窗口 | 支持256,000 tokens处理能力 | 处理复杂文档和长对话 | ⭐⭐⭐⭐⭐ |
实时网络访问 | 通过DeepSearch获取最新网络数据 | 实时信息分析和监控 | ⭐⭐⭐⭐⭐ |
高级推理 | "先思考再回应"机制 | 提高复杂问题解决准确率 | ⭐⭐⭐⭐ |
函数调用 | 支持外部工具和API集成 | 构建复杂工作流 | ⭐⭐⭐⭐ |
结构化输出 | 支持JSON等格式化响应 | 减少后处理工作量 | ⭐⭐⭐⭐ |
🔥 重点功能详解
实时网络数据获取能力
Grok-4 API 最突出的特性是其实时网络搜索能力。通过内置的 DeepSearch 技术,API 可以直接访问当前的网络信息和 X 平台数据,这使得它在处理时效性要求高的任务时具有明显优势。
与传统的基于训练数据的AI模型不同,Grok-4 能够获取最新的新闻、市场动态、社交媒体趋势等实时信息,为用户提供最新、最准确的分析结果。
多模态处理能力
目前 Grok-4 API 已支持文本和图像输入,未来版本将扩展至音频和视频处理。这种多模态能力使得开发者可以构建更加丰富和智能的应用场景,如图文分析、视觉问答、多媒体内容理解等。
Grok-4 API 应用场景
Grok-4 API 在以下场景中表现出色:
应用场景 | 适用对象 | 核心优势 | 预期效果 |
---|---|---|---|
🎯 新闻资讯分析 | 媒体公司、内容创作者 | 实时获取最新资讯并智能分析 | 快速生成时效性强的深度分析 |
🚀 市场研究监控 | 投资机构、市场分析师 | 实时跟踪市场动态和舆情变化 | 提供及时的投资决策支持 |
💡 客户服务升级 | 企业客服团队 | 结合实时信息提供准确回答 | 显著提升客户满意度 |
📊 数据分析增强 | 数据科学家、研究人员 | 多模态数据处理和深度推理 | 发现隐藏的数据洞察 |
🔧 智能助手开发 | 应用开发者 | 函数调用和工作流集成 | 构建更智能的AI助手产品 |
Grok-4 API 技术实现
💻 代码示例
# 🚀 基础调用示例
curl https://api.x.ai/v1/chat/completions \
-H "Content-Type: application/json" \
-H "Authorization: Bearer $YOUR_API_KEY" \
-d '{
"model": "grok-4",
"messages": [
{"role": "system", "content": "你是一个专业的AI助手,能够获取实时信息并进行深度分析"},
{"role": "user", "content": "分析一下今天的科技新闻趋势"}
],
"max_tokens": 2000
}'
Python示例:
import openai
# 兼容配置:支持多平台调用
client = openai.OpenAI(
api_key="YOUR_API_KEY",
base_url="https://vip.apiyi.com/v1" # API易提供Grok-4统一接口
)
# Grok-4 API调用示例
response = client.chat.completions.create(
model="grok-4",
messages=[
{"role": "system", "content": "你是具备实时搜索能力的AI助手"},
{"role": "user", "content": "获取并分析最新的人工智能行业动态"}
],
max_tokens=2000,
temperature=0.7
)
print(response.choices[0].message.content)
🎯 模型选择策略
🔥 针对 Grok-4 API 的推荐模型版本
基于实际测试经验,不同场景下的模型选择建议:
模型版本 | 核心优势 | 适用场景 | 可用平台 |
---|---|---|---|
Grok-4 | 实时搜索、多模态处理 | 新闻分析、实时监控 | xAI官方、API易等聚合平台 |
Grok-4-Code | 代码优化、调试辅助 | 编程开发、技术支持 | 专业开发平台 |
Grok-4-Voice | 低延迟语音交互 | 语音助手、实时对话 | 语音应用平台 |
🎯 选择建议:选择哪个Grok-4版本主要取决于您的具体应用需求。我们建议通过 API易 apiyi.com 平台进行免费试用测试,以便快速体验不同版本的功能差异。该平台已经集成了完整的Grok-4 API支持,提供统一的接口调用体验。
🔧 API接口规范对比
Grok-4 API 兼容OpenAI接口标准,便于现有应用迁移:
// 标准Grok-4接口调用
const response = await fetch('https://api.x.ai/v1/chat/completions', {
method: 'POST',
headers: {
'Authorization': `Bearer ${apiKey}`,
'Content-Type': 'application/json'
},
body: JSON.stringify({
model: 'grok-4',
messages: messages,
max_tokens: 2000
})
});
// 兼容接口示例(适用于聚合平台)
const response = await fetch('https://vip.apiyi.com/v1/chat/completions', {
method: 'POST',
headers: {
'Authorization': `Bearer ${apiKey}`,
'Content-Type': 'application/json'
},
body: JSON.stringify({
model: 'grok-4',
messages: messages,
max_tokens: 2000
})
});
💡 开发建议:为了快速体验Grok-4 API的强大功能,建议优先使用兼容性更好的聚合平台。您可以通过 API易 apiyi.com 获取免费试用额度和完整的接口文档,该平台提供了简化的接入流程和统一的账户管理体系。
🚀 性能对比测试
基于实际测试的 Grok-4 API 响应表现:
测试维度 | Grok-4表现 | 对比基准 | 备注 |
---|---|---|---|
实时信息准确性 | 95% | GPT-4: 60%* | *无实时搜索能力 |
多模态理解 | 92% | Claude-3: 88% | 图文理解更精准 |
推理深度 | 90% | Gemini: 85% | 复杂逻辑分析优势 |
响应速度 | 2.1s | 行业平均: 2.8s | 优化的推理架构 |
# 🎯 Grok-4 API性能测试脚本
import time
import requests
def test_grok4_performance():
endpoints = [
"https://api.x.ai/v1/chat/completions",
"https://vip.apiyi.com/v1/chat/completions", # 聚合平台对比
]
test_payload = {
"model": "grok-4",
"messages": [
{"role": "user", "content": "获取并分析今天的科技新闻要点"}
],
"max_tokens": 1000
}
for endpoint in endpoints:
start_time = time.time()
response = requests.post(endpoint, headers=headers, json=test_payload)
elapsed = time.time() - start_time
print(f"{endpoint}: {elapsed:.2f}s - 实时数据: {check_realtime_info(response)}")
# 检测响应中是否包含实时信息
def check_realtime_info(response):
content = response.json()['choices'][0]['message']['content']
return "今天" in content or "最新" in content or "刚刚" in content
🔍 测试建议:在选择Grok-4 API服务时,建议重点测试实时信息获取的准确性和时效性。您可以访问 API易 apiyi.com 获取免费的测试额度,对比不同服务商的实时搜索能力和响应质量,确保选择最适合您业务需求的解决方案。
💰 成本效益分析
Grok-4 API 定价策略对比:
计费项目 | xAI官方价格 | API易价格 | 月节省成本* |
---|---|---|---|
输入Token | $3/1M tokens | $2.7/1M tokens | $30/月 |
输出Token | $15/1M tokens | $13.5/1M tokens | $150/月 |
缓存Token | $0.75/1M tokens | $0.7/1M tokens | $5/月 |
*基于月100万tokens使用量计算
💰 成本优化建议:考虑到Grok-4 API相对较高的定价,建议通过 API易 apiyi.com 进行成本对比和用量规划。该平台提供了灵活的计费方案和用量监控工具,帮助您在享受Grok-4强大功能的同时有效控制成本。
✅ Grok-4 API 最佳实践
实践要点 | 具体建议 | 注意事项 |
---|---|---|
🎯 实时搜索优化 | 明确指定搜索时间范围和关键词 | 避免过于宽泛的查询影响准确性 |
⚡ 多模态输入 | 合理搭配文本和图像信息 | 注意文件大小和格式限制 |
💡 上下文管理 | 充分利用256K上下文窗口 | 避免无关信息影响推理质量 |
📋 实用工具推荐
工具类型 | 推荐工具 | 特点说明 |
---|---|---|
API测试 | Postman、Insomnia | 支持Bearer Token认证 |
API聚合平台 | API易 | 一站式Grok-4接入 |
监控工具 | Grafana、DataDog | 实时性能监控 |
开发框架 | LangChain、LlamaIndex | 快速集成Grok-4功能 |
🛠️ 工具选择建议:在进行Grok-4 API开发时,选择合适的集成平台能显著提高开发效率。我们推荐使用 API易 apiyi.com 作为主要的接入平台,它提供了统一的Grok-4接口管理、实时监控和成本分析功能,是开发者快速上手的理想选择。
🔍 错误处理最佳实践
Grok-4 API 常见错误和解决方案:
import openai
from openai import OpenAI
import time
def create_robust_grok4_client():
"""创建稳定的Grok-4 API客户端"""
return OpenAI(
api_key="your-key",
base_url="https://vip.apiyi.com/v1", # 聚合平台提供更好的稳定性
timeout=60, # Grok-4实时搜索需要更长超时时间
max_retries=3
)
def handle_grok4_errors(func):
"""Grok-4专用错误处理装饰器"""
def wrapper(*args, **kwargs):
try:
return func(*args, **kwargs)
except openai.RateLimitError:
print("Grok-4速率限制,建议使用支持负载均衡的聚合服务")
time.sleep(60) # Grok-4限制相对较严格
except openai.APIError as e:
if "real-time search" in str(e):
print("实时搜索功能暂时不可用,切换到普通模式")
else:
print(f"Grok-4 API错误: {e}")
except Exception as e:
print(f"未知错误: {e}")
return wrapper
@handle_grok4_errors
def call_grok4_with_search(query):
client = create_robust_grok4_client()
response = client.chat.completions.create(
model="grok-4",
messages=[
{"role": "system", "content": "请使用实时搜索功能获取最新信息"},
{"role": "user", "content": query}
],
max_tokens=2000
)
return response.choices[0].message.content
🚨 错误处理建议:由于Grok-4 API具有实时搜索功能,相比传统API可能遇到更多网络相关的错误。如果您在使用过程中遇到技术问题,可以访问 API易 apiyi.com 的技术支持页面,获取针对Grok-4 API的专门错误代码说明和解决方案。
❓ Grok-4 API 常见问题
Q1: 如何快速开始使用Grok-4 API?
开始使用 Grok-4 API 的最快方式:
方案一:直接接入xAI官方
- 注册xAI开发者账号
- 创建API密钥
- 选择适合的订阅计划
方案二:通过聚合平台(推荐)
- 注册API聚合平台账号
- 获取免费试用额度
- 直接调用统一接口
推荐方案:我们建议优先考虑 API易 apiyi.com 这类专业的API聚合平台,它提供了Grok-4 API的免费试用额度,支持快速测试和评估。相比直接接入官方,聚合平台通常有更好的技术支持和更灵活的计费方式。
Q2: Grok-4 API的实时搜索功能如何使用?
Grok-4 API 的实时搜索功能是其最大亮点:
使用技巧:
- 在提示词中明确要求获取"最新"、"今天"的信息
- 指定具体的时间范围和搜索关键词
- 避免过于宽泛的查询,影响搜索精度
示例提示:
请搜索并分析2024年1月最新的人工智能政策动态,重点关注监管变化和行业影响
注意事项:实时搜索功能可能增加响应时间,建议合理设置超时参数。
Q3: Grok-4 API的成本如何控制?
Grok-4 API 成本控制策略:
定价结构:
- 输入Token:$3/百万(相对较高)
- 输出Token:$15/百万(行业顶级)
- 缓存Token:$0.75/百万(重复内容优惠)
成本优化建议:
- 利用缓存机制:重复查询的内容可以享受缓存价格
- 精准提示词:减少不必要的长输出
- 选择聚合平台:通常有更优惠的价格
专业建议:建议通过 API易 apiyi.com 进行成本预算和监控,该平台提供了详细的用量分析工具和成本预警功能,帮助您有效控制Grok-4 API的使用成本。
Q4: Grok-4 API与其他AI模型如何选择?
选择Grok-4 API vs 其他模型的决策标准:
选择Grok-4 API的场景:
- 需要实时信息获取和分析
- 多模态内容处理需求
- 复杂推理和深度分析任务
- 预算相对充足的企业应用
选择其他模型的场景:
- 简单文本处理任务
- 成本敏感型应用
- 不需要实时信息的场景
综合建议:我们建议首先通过 API易 apiyi.com 进行多模型对比测试,该平台支持Grok-4、GPT-4、Claude等多种主流模型的统一调用,便于快速对比各模型在您具体场景下的表现和成本效益。
📚 延伸阅读
🛠️ 开源资源
完整的 Grok-4 API 示例代码已开源到GitHub,仓库持续更新各种实用示例:
# 快速克隆使用
git clone https://github.com/apiyi-api/grok4-api-examples
cd grok4-api-examples
# 环境变量配置
export API_BASE_URL=https://vip.apiyi.com/v1
export API_KEY=your_api_key
export MODEL_NAME=grok-4
最新示例包括:
- Grok-4实时新闻分析脚本
- 多模态图文理解示例
- 实时数据监控工具
- 成本优化计算器
- 更多实用示例持续更新中…
📖 学习建议:为了更好地掌握Grok-4 API的强大功能,建议结合实际项目进行学习。您可以访问 API易 apiyi.com 获取免费的开发者账号和试用额度,通过实际调用来体验实时搜索和多模态处理能力。
🔗 相关文档
资源类型 | 推荐内容 | 获取方式 |
---|---|---|
官方文档 | xAI Grok-4 API指南 | https://docs.x.ai |
社区资源 | API易Grok-4使用文档 | https://help.apiyi.com |
开源项目 | Grok-4集成示例集 | GitHub搜索grok-4-examples |
技术博客 | 实时AI应用开发实践 | 各大技术社区 |
深入学习建议:持续关注xAI和Grok-4的技术发展动态,我们推荐定期访问 API易 help.apiyi.com 的技术博客和更新日志,了解最新的Grok-4功能更新和最佳实践案例。
🎯 总结
Grok-4 API 作为xAI最新推出的开发者工具,在实时信息获取、多模态处理和高级推理方面展现出了显著优势。其独特的实时搜索能力填补了传统AI模型在时效性方面的空白,为开发者构建更智能、更及时的AI应用提供了新的可能。
重点回顾:实时搜索能力、多模态处理、大上下文窗口、OpenAI兼容接口
在实际应用中,建议:
- 优先测试实时搜索功能的准确性和时效性
- 合理规划成本,充分利用缓存机制
- 根据具体场景选择合适的模型版本
- 做好错误处理和超时管理
最终建议:对于需要实时信息处理能力的企业级应用,我们强烈推荐体验 Grok-4 API 的强大功能。建议通过 API易 apiyi.com 进行免费试用和技术评估,该平台已经完整集成了Grok-4 API,提供了简化的接入流程和专业的技术支持,能够帮助您快速验证Grok-4在您业务场景中的应用价值。
📝 作者简介:资深AI应用开发者,专注大模型API集成与实时数据处理架构设计。定期分享AI开发实践经验,更多Grok-4 API技术资料和最佳实践案例可访问 API易 apiyi.com 技术社区。
🔔 技术交流:欢迎在评论区讨论Grok-4 API的技术问题,持续分享实时AI应用开发经验。如需深入技术支持和免费试用,可通过 API易 apiyi.com 联系我们的技术团队。